Hi all, just finished up this battered 330i. Quick story:



Car bought new in June 2002. The owner loves his cars, but somewhere along the line, he just stopped washing them himself, taking them to the local carwash to be swirled up:nixweiss . We talked about doing this for a while, and we finally got around to it.



The car was in rough shape, but I think I achieved 90%+ defect removal.



The Process:



Interior:

Vacuum

Clean all surfaces with Meguiars APC 10:1 and 5:1

Protect all plastic/ Vinyl with Optimum Protectant Plus

Leather treated to Zaino Z10 Leather in a bottle

Clear plastic with Plexus

Glass with Duragloss FCS



Exterior:

Duragloss CWC + about an ounce of APC in foam gun

2 Bucket method with CWC

WW Dry

Clay with Megs and ONR Lube

Final Inspection wipedown



Polishing:

Menzerma SIP on a purple LC Foamed Wool at 2000 with the Metabo

Menzerma PO106ff on a Meguiars W8006 Polishing pad at 1200-1500 with the Metabo

IPA Wipedown



LSP:

Optimum OptiSeal

Pinnacle Souveran Spray the next day



Wheels/Tires/Wells:

Meguiars Wheel Brightener 2:1 x2 with the Karcher

TOL Tire Cleaner 1:1 to clean tires and wells

Poorboy`s Wheel Sealant

Zaino Z16 on tires, Hyper Dressing 3:1 in wells



Total time: 15 hours:buffing:

Pay: $450:getdown
